Originally Posted by wstevens
We need a guy who scores goals and also hits hard. That's what hockey is all about.
Don't forget about the playoffs because that's what hockey is really all about. It's a completely different game. Not only do you need guys who can score goals and hit hard, but you need guys who are good in the corners and battling down low for the puck. In that department, I give the upper hand to Crosby. Combine that with his offensive ability, I think he would be a more effective player in the playoffs.

On the other hand, I don't think there is any arguing that Ovechkin is the best and most exciting player right now. Hockey fans that say they don't like him are lying. He's great for the game.
